    Henry Methvin was a Barrow Gang member and an accomplice, if not directly responsible for the deaths of three lawmen. And his father, Ivan only helped Hammer and his posse, because they agreed to tell the prosecutor to not give him the chair in Texas for the murders he committed there. Sonfabitch shoulda gotten the chair in Oklahoma, but his sentence was commuted to life and then the motherfucker got out on parole.

    He was a scumbag of epic proportions and should have died right there with Bonnie and Clyde.
